Bank Alfalah Wins Global Islamic Finance Awards

  • September 25, 2024
Total
0
Shares
0
0
0
Share
Tweet
Share
Share
Share
Share

Bank Alfalah has earned international recognition by winning two awards at the 2024 Global Islamic Finance Awards (GIFA). The Bank received accolades for its contributions to Islamic banking, including the Islamic Banker of the Year 2024 award and the Best Islamic Banking Window Operations Award 2024 under the GIFA Market Leadership Awards category.

Bank Alfalah Islamic, established in 2003, has expanded rapidly to reach over 375 branches nationwide. Offering a comprehensive range of Shariah-compliant Islamic banking solutions for corporate, commercial, SME, retail, treasury, trade, and consumer banking customers, Bank Alfalah Islamic is dedicated to providing innovative and convenient financial solutions.

The title of Islamic Banker of the Year 2024 was bestowed upon Dr. Muhammad Imran, Group Head of Islamic Banking. This significant achievement highlights Bank Alfalah Islamic’s leadership in the Islamic banking industry, setting it apart from its peers. Dr. Imran’s visionary leadership and the bank’s innovative contributions have been instrumental in driving its success.

Dr. Muhammad Imran expressed his gratitude for the recognition, attributing the awards to the collective efforts of the Bank Alfalah Islamic team. He emphasized the bank’s unwavering commitment to elevating the standards of Islamic banking in Pakistan and globally through customer-centric solutions and strict adherence to Shari’ah principles.

With these accolades, Bank Alfalah solidifies its leadership in the Islamic banking sector, reaffirming its mission to promote sustainable and Shari’ah-compliant financial solutions. The bank remains dedicated to driving innovation, financial inclusion, and excellence in Islamic banking in Pakistan and globally.

CWPK Legacy
Launched in 1967 internationally, ComputerWorld is the oldest tech magazine/media property in the world. In Pakistan, ComputerWorld was launched in 1995. Initially providing news to IT executives only, once CIO Pakistan, its sister brand from the same family, was launched and took over the enterprise reporting domain in Pakistan, CWPK has emerged as a holistic technology media platform reporting everything tech in the country. It remains the oldest continuous IT publishing brand in the country and in 2025 is set to turn 30 years old, which will be its biggest benchmark and a legacy it hopes to continue for years to come. CWPK is part of the SPIN/IDG Wakhan media umbrella.
